Microsoft keeps struggling to bring more high-quality apps in the Windows Store and its efforts are somewhat paying off, as several large companies have already decided to port some of their apps to the new Windows 8.1.

One of the most exciting games to have arrived in the store lately is Marvel Entertainment’s Avengers Alliance, which puts you in the role of Thor, Iron Man, Captain America, or The Hulk for a pretty awesome adventure.

The game is obviously offered free of charge and can be installed on both desktops and tablets, with the official description promising to offer a truly captivating experience on touch-capable devices.

“Team up with the Avengers, Spider-Man, and the X-Men, as you begin your mission as an agent of S.H.I.E.L.D. Harness the power of ISO-8 before Dr. Doom, Loki, and the world's most powerful villains beat you to it. Recruit your favorite Marvel Heroes like Thor, Iron Man, Captain America and The Hulk, gear up and Assemble in this new game!” the description published in the Windows Store reads.

According to the feature lineup, users can team up with more than 20 Marvel Heroes, the Avengers, Wolverine and the X-Men, and the Fantastic Four, to compete across more than 450 levels that include boss and epic boss battles.

There are more than 60 missions available to users and hundreds of quests, while players can discover over 400 in-game items.

At the same time, the developing company promises that more features willbe added soon, including player versus player and special operations modes.

Keep in mind that an Internet connection is required in order to play Avengers Alliance and the game is a standalone app, which means that it’s not linked with any other version, such as the one offered to Facebook, Android, or iOS users.
